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
The phrase "product filter"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used in contexts related to e-commerce or product management, referring to a tool or feature that allows users to narrow down product options based on specific criteria. Example: "To find the perfect shoes, use the product filter to select your size, color, and price range."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
Utilize a “product filter” to refine the product options available based on customer requirements, such as price, color, size, and brand.
Common error
Avoid overwhelming users with too many "product filter" options. Prioritize essential attributes and consider using progressive disclosure to reveal more advanced filters as needed.

FAQs
How is a "product filter" used in e-commerce?
In e-commerce, a "product filter" helps users narrow down a large selection of products based on specific criteria such as price, color, size, brand, and other relevant attributes to find what they are looking for more efficiently.
What are some alternatives to saying "product filter"?
You can use alternatives like "item selector", "merchandise sorter", or "product selection tool" depending on the specific context.
What makes a good "product filter"?
A good "product filter" is intuitive, comprehensive, and relevant. It should allow users to quickly and easily narrow down their options based on the attributes that matter most to them, without being overwhelming or confusing.
How can I optimize my website's "product filter" for better user experience?
To optimize your website's "product filter", ensure it is easily accessible, logically organized, and utilizes clear and concise labels. Regularly analyze user behavior to identify opportunities for improvement and ensure the filters are meeting their needs.
